Guidelines for Chatting with Your Child

Did you ever listen to of “parentese?” That’s the sing-music “who’s a widdle bay-bee” variety of speech frequently used around infants. It’s a superior point, and infants like it to adult converse.  It’s a purely natural way to have interaction your newborn with language, and it is assisting their mind to develop in interaction and communication. In common, you should:

  • Chat much more gradually to your toddler than you would to an adult.
  • Converse in gentle, higher pitched tones. That’s “parentese.”
  • Talk and sing alongside whilst enjoying audio (pretty much all music is child welcoming).
  • Use shorter sentences with a straightforward structure though repeating issues numerous occasions.
  • Make guaranteed to place your baby’s title into infant discuss.
  • Constantly say matters that make your baby laugh and smile.

Recommendations for Conversing with Toddlers

As your boy or girl grows, it’s time for a lot more intricate and fascinating speech.

  • Discuss about your everyday activities. “Did you take pleasure in going to grandpa’s yesterday?”
  • Engage with your child’s pursuits. “Is this your favored toy?”
  • Use creativity. “What do you consider will take place up coming in the tale?”
  • Convey in greater or additional difficult toddler words and phrases. “Do you like your strawberry yogurt?”
  • Nursery rhymes place the musical nautre of words and phrases to function. “Row, row, row the boat!”
  • Have your toddler existing while conversing with one more grownup. Your speech designs and even the tones and way you connect emotionally are all examples supporting to lay the pathways for foreseeable future behaviors.

30 Million Term Hole

In the 1990s, scientists Betty Hart and Todd Risley posted the effects of a language examine among the youngsters from 7 months to 3 a long time. In their guide “Meaningful Dissimilarities in the Daily Working experience of Younger American Little ones,” they detail how children were being spoken to far more normally in higher earnings households, and they concluded that there was a 30-million-word hole in between households of superior and lower socioeconomic position.

The inference was that the more childhood interaction and language applied in higher income people could be aiding individuals little ones to excel in numerous areas of advancement.

Abide by up scientific tests have proven that the condition may perhaps be more refined, with not all families of higher socio-financial status providing their little ones a major language gain, and not all reduced profits / significantly less educated people battling with a deficit.

The most critical component of all these scientific studies is that everyone agrees that how moms and dads interact with youngsters in the residence does make a difference educationally and “early language variances subject in afterwards reading through effectiveness.” It’s consequently significant for all dad and mom to be mindful of how talking to their young children from early months to 3 a long time old does make a meaningful impression on their development the two as toddlers and afterwards through their academic many years.
